Azerbaijan: the arrested satirist starts a hunger strike

Last Sunday, on July 8, satirical poet Mirza Sakit who had been sentenced in Azerbaijan, began his hunger strike action in colony No. 14 in protest against violation of his rights. His relatives have informed the "Caucasian Knot" correspondent that the motives for the protest are bad custody conditions and refusal of the colony's administration to provide medical treatment to the satirist.

We remind you that Sakit Zakhidov was arrested on June 23, 2006, on accusations of storage and use of drugs.

In his turn, Aflatun Amashov, Chairman of the Board of Press, doubts that journalists Einullah Fatullaev and Mirza Sakit will be pardoned.

In the opinion of political scientist Arif Yunus, the authorities are deliberately provoking attacks on the press aiming to distract attention from the defeatist peace. He thinks these attacks will persist till 2008.
